-
- 利用Fetch API在Canvas点击事件中实现JS到PHP的数据传递
- 本文详细阐述了如何在同一页面中实现JavaScript与PHP之间的数据传递,特别是在处理Canvas点击事件时。通过利用现代WebAPI中的FetchAPI,前端JavaScript可以异步地将用户点击的坐标和像素颜色等信息发送至后端PHP脚本进行处理,从而实现动态的数据查询和响应,避免页面刷新,提升用户体验。
- web前端 . json 672 2025-10-04 10:23:17
-
- Python中正确生成嵌套JSON字符串:处理转义字符的实践
- 本教程旨在解决在Python中将一个JSON对象作为字符串嵌入到另一个JSON字段时,json模块自动转义导致双斜杠的问题。通过先将内部JSON对象序列化为字符串,再将其作为值赋给外部JSON字段,可以确保生成符合预期的单斜杠转义格式,满足如BigQueryGIS等特定数据导入需求。
- web前端 . json 292 2025-10-04 10:23:01
-
- JavaScript本地JSON文件获取与ES模块化实践指南
- 本教程旨在解决JavaScript开发中常见的两个问题:如何正确地从本地文件系统获取JSON数据,以及如何在项目中有效地使用ES模块(export/import)进行代码组织和管理。文章将提供具体的代码示例和最佳实践,帮助开发者解决URL解析错误和模块化配置难题,提升项目开发效率和代码可维护性。
- web前端 . json 352 2025-10-04 10:22:25
-
- Azure Databricks脚本的外部调用与自动化执行指南
- 本文旨在指导用户如何从外部应用程序(如JavaAPI)调用或按需执行AzureDatabricks脚本,并探讨通过AzureDevOps实现自动化持续集成与交付的策略。核心方法包括利用DatabricksCLI进行灵活的按需执行,以及整合AzureDevOps管道以实现更高级的自动化和CI/CD工作流。
- web前端 . json 989 2025-10-04 10:20:36
-
- Prettier HTML单属性标签换行问题的解决方案
- 本文旨在解决Prettier在格式化HTML代码时,将单属性标签强制换行的问题,即使设置了较高的printWidth也可能出现。我们将探讨两种主要解决方案:通过调整全局printWidth配置,以及使用局部//prettier-ignore注释来精确控制格式化行为,以实现既保持代码整洁又避免不必要的换行。
- web前端 . json 234 2025-10-04 10:19:25
-
- 生成包含正确转义JSON字符串的Python教程
- 本教程详细阐述了如何在Python中处理JSON数据,特别是当一个JSON字段的值需要是另一个完整且正确转义的JSON字符串时。文章通过解决GeoJSON数据导入BigQueryGIS时遇到的具体问题,演示了如何利用json.dumps进行分步序列化,从而避免双重转义,确保生成符合目标格式要求的JSON文件。
- web前端 . json 409 2025-10-04 10:19:01
-
- Golang微服务请求错误处理策略实践
- 答案:Golang微服务中应通过统一错误类型(如AppError)设计,结合预定义错误常量、分层错误转换、上下文追踪与日志关联,实现可读性强、语义一致的错误处理体系,避免直接暴露内部细节,提升系统稳定性和可观测性。
- web前端 . json 566 2025-10-04 10:19:02
-
- VSCode如何调试Go语言程序?
- 在VSCode中调试Go语言程序主要依赖于Delve调试器和Go扩展的支持。只要环境配置正确,调试过程非常直观。安装必要的工具确保你的系统已具备以下组件:GoSDK:已安装并配置好GOPATH和GOROOT(如果使用)Delve(dlv):Go的调试器,可通过命令安装:goinstallgithub.com/go-delve/delve/cmd/dlv@latestVSCodeGo扩展:在扩展市场搜索“Go”并安装由Go团队维护的官方插件安装完成后,
- web前端 . json 838 2025-10-04 10:16:02
-
- 如何配置Prettier以防止单属性HTML标签不必要的换行
- 本文将探讨Prettier在格式化HTML时,可能将单属性标签自动拆分为多行的问题。我们将详细介绍两种核心解决方案:通过调整printWidth配置项来控制最大行宽,以及利用//prettier-ignore注释局部禁用格式化,旨在帮助开发者实现更精细、符合预期的代码格式化效果。
- web前端 . json 522 2025-10-04 10:11:38
-
- 实时方案之数据湖探究调研笔记
- 数据湖是当前备受关注的一个概念,许多企业正在构建或计划构建自己的数据湖。在启动数据湖项目之前,理解数据湖的本质,明确数据湖项目的基本组成,并设计出数据湖的基本架构,对于成功构建数据湖至关重要。关于数据湖的定义,存在多种解释。维基百科指出,数据湖是一种系统或存储仓库,用于以自然或原始格式存储数据,通常是对象块或文件。这包括原始系统生成的原始数据拷贝以及为各种任务转换而生成的数据,如关系数据库中的结构化数据(行和列)、半结构化数据(如CSV、日志、XML、JSON)、非结构化数据(如电子邮件、文档、
- web前端 . json 911 2025-10-04 10:09:31
-
- 如何通过JavaScript生成符合语义的PDF文档?
- 使用pdfmake通过JSON结构生成语义化PDF,定义标题、段落、列表和表格等内容节点,配合样式与元数据设置,确保文档结构清晰、可访问性强,优于纯坐标绘图方式。
- web前端 . json 1009 2025-10-04 10:03:02
-
- Golang如何通过反射获取字段标签
- 答案:Go通过reflect包获取结构体字段标签,如json:"name",可用于序列化等场景;需先反射类型,遍历字段并用Tag.Get("key")提取标签内容;支持解析多选项如"id,omitempty",可split分离主键与选项;操作前应判断类型是否为结构体或指针,避免panic。
- web前端 . json 529 2025-10-04 09:47:02
-
- c++怎么解析一个简单的JSON字符串_c++ JSON解析方法
- 使用nlohmann/json库解析JSON字符串,只需包含json.hpp头文件并调用parse方法即可实现。
- web前端 . json 782 2025-10-04 09:36:02
-
- XML数据绑定是什么?如何映射到Java对象?
- XML数据绑定通过将XML元素映射到Java对象简化数据处理,常用JAXB实现,需定义带@XmlRootElement等注解的类,再通过JAXBContext创建Unmarshaller和Marshaller完成解析与序列化,适用于配置文件、Web服务等场景。
- web前端 . json 772 2025-10-04 09:34:02
-
- Angular 13 构建后缺失 main-es2015.js 文件的解决方案
- 本文旨在解决Angular项目从v12升级到v13后,构建过程中main-es2015.js文件缺失的问题。我们将探讨Angular13中差分加载的变更,以及如何理解和适应这种新的构建行为,帮助开发者顺利完成项目升级并优化构建流程。
- web前端 . json 201 2025-10-04 09:32:24

P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是